Why in the provision on national territory significant in the constitution?

Necessity of the Provision on National Territory1. Binding force of such provision under international law - a State under international law has the unquestioned right to assert jurisdiction throughout the extent of its territory. The delimitation of one's territory, however, is none binding upon other states who are not precluded from claiming title to territories which they think is theirs. In any case, territorial disputes have to be settled according to the rules of international law. 2. Value of provision defining our national territory - the provision is important in order to make known to the world the areas over which we assert title or ownership to avoid future conflicts with other states.3. Acquisition of other territories - the definition of our national territory on our Constitution does not prevent us from acquiring other territories in the future through any of the means sanctioned by international law.

What does national provision of health and social care mean?

National provision of health and social care refers to the government or a national authority being responsible for organizing and delivering healthcare services and social support to its citizens. This can include funding, planning, and regulating a range of services to ensure that all individuals have access to necessary care regardless of their financial situation.
